By the Numbers: PulteGroup, First Quarter 2012

PulteGroup First Quarter 2012 Numbers

Quarter One

Profit/(Loss)

($11.7) M +70.5% YOY

Home Deliveries

3,117 -0.8% YOY

New Orders

4,991 +14.9% YOY

Behind the Numbers:

PulteGroup didn’t see as large a jump in new sales orders as some other publicly held builders have reported. Still, orders were up, and it managed to lose less in this year’s first quarter than last year’s. The land-rich company managed to offset write-offs for deteriorating land values with land sales for the quarter. And its margins are improving as last year’s major cuts to overhead have taken hold.

Pulte’s fiscal year ends Dec. 31
